Also, I think I may know the problem, you hinge head on the little platform is the wrong way around.
First, the little indentations on the hinge head should be the other way around, underneath the segments, not on top (check the screenshot of the drone trailer to see what I mean). So when it docks, Klang tries to make one or both of the grids to a 180 degree flip (I learnt this the hard way with the vehicles and trailers).
Second, the hinge base on the drone is set up to dock a hinge head facing forward, not up, so on docking, Klang will also make the drone jump 90 degrees.
I hope that helps!
